#include"holiday.h"
#include <bits/stdc++.h>

using namespace std;

const int N = 3e3 + 2;

int n, cnt[N], t[N * 4], sum[N * 4], ar[N];

void update(int pos, int val, int v = 1, int tl = 1, int tr = N - 1){
      if(tl == tr){
            t[v] += val;
            sum[v] += val * ar[tl];
      } else {
            int tm = (tl + tr) >> 1;
            if(pos <= tm){
                  update(pos, val, v << 1, tl, tm);
            } else {
                  update(pos, val, (v << 1) | 1, tm + 1, tr);
            }
            t[v] = t[v << 1] + t[(v << 1) | 1];
            sum[v] = sum[v << 1] + sum[(v << 1) | 1];
      }
}

pair <long long, int> get(int x, int v = 1, int tl = 1, int tr = N - 1){
      if(!x || !sum[v]) return {0ll, 0};
      if(t[v] <= x) return {sum[v], t[v]};
      int tm = (tl + tr) >> 1;
      pair <long long, int> f = get(x, (v << 1) | 1, tm + 1, tr);
      pair <long long, int> s = get(x - f.second, (v << 1), tl, tm);
      return {f.first + s.first, s.second + f.second};
}

long long int findMaxAttraction(int N, int start, int d, int attraction[]) {
      n = N;
      int fl = 1;
      long long ans = 0;
      for(int i = 0; i < n; i ++)
            if(attraction[i] > 100) fl = 0;
      if(!start && fl){
            for(int i = 0; i < n; i ++){
                  cnt[attraction[i]] ++;
                  long long res = 0;
                  if(i < d){
                        int now = d - i;
                        for(int i = 100; i >= 0; i --){
                              if(now >= cnt[i]){
                                    res += cnt[i] * i;
                                    now -= cnt[i];
                              } else {
                                    res += now * i;
                                    now = 0;
                              }
                        }
                  }
                  ans = max(ans, res);
            }
      } else {
            vector <int> v;
            for(int i = 0; i < n; i ++)
                  v.push_back(attraction[i]);
            sort(v.begin(), v.end());
            v.resize(unique(v.begin(), v.end()) - v.begin());
            for(int i = 0; i < n; i ++){
                  attraction[i] = lower_bound(v.begin(), v.end(), attraction[i]) - v.begin() + 1;
            }
            for(int i = 1; i <= n; i ++)
                  ar[i] = v[i - 1];
            for(int t = 4; t <= d; t ++){
                  long long res1 = 0, res2 = 0;
                  for(int i = start; i < n; i ++){
                        if((i - start) * 2 >= t) break;
                        update(attraction[i], 1);
                        res1 = max(res1, get(t - (i - start) * 2).first);
                  }
                  for(int i = start; i < n; i ++){
                        if((i - start) * 2 >= t) break;
                        update(attraction[i], -1);
                  }
                  for(int i = start - 1; i >= 0; i --){
                        if((start - i) >= (d - t)) break;
                        update(attraction[i], 1);
                        res2 = max(res2, get((d - t) - (start - i)).first);
                  }
                  for(int i = start - 1; i >= 0; i --){
                        if((start - i) >= (d - t)) break;
                        update(attraction[i], -1);
                  }
                  ans = max(ans, res1 + res2);
            }
            for(int t = 0; t <= d; t ++){
                  long long res1 = 0, res2 = 0;
                  for(int i = start; i < n; i ++){
                        if((i - start) >= t) break;
                        update(attraction[i], 1);
                        res1 = max(res1, get(t - (i - start)).first);
                  }
                  for(int i = start; i < n; i ++){
                        if((i - start) >= t) break;
                        update(attraction[i], -1);
                  }
                  for(int i = start - 1; i >= 0; i --){
                        if((start - i) * 2 >= (d - t)) break;
                        update(attraction[i], 1);
                        res2 = max(res2, get((d - t) - (start - i) * 2).first);
                  }
                  for(int i = start - 1; i >= 0; i --){
                        if((start - i) * 2 >= (d - t)) break;
                        update(attraction[i], -1);
                  }
                  ans = max(ans, res1 + res2);
            }
      }
      return ans;
}
